Making the train work
The upbeat article in the Sunday print edition (I love the smell of newsprint in the morning) about the new train service was encouraging to me as the I-10 Motorsports Raceway to New Orleans and Mobile has become problematic. Give me a comfortable seat, Americana scenery and a sparkling water over Bubba’s road rage anytime. But, there is an issue nobody’s talking about: What happens when you arrive at your destination? How are you getting to Bourbon Street from the train station? Just as important is how will you get to the train station in the first place? Will you park somewhere in downtown Biloxi or take a cab? Imagine 100 people needing an Uber at the same time. This is the challenge, how to actually make the whole thing work?
Boardwalk fiasco
The mayor of Pass Christian wants to cover the seawall steps so he and his rich friends will have a pretty place to ride their bikes and look at the water, as voiced at the meeting. This is in the name of holding back the sand. The citizens would like access to the entire beach for recreation, just as we have now. The sand was pumped in too deep and covers most of the steps so there is little to stop it from blowing. How about we lower the level of the sand.
Ocean Springs hotel
I don’t live in Ocean Springs, although many times I have thought of it. If you do you should pay attention to the mayor and board of aldermen who want to give millions to a developer with a past history than sounds shadier than a live oak. The most alarming thing is that they claim to have known nothing about this man’s business dealings and troubles, but an ordinary citizen did. How do you not vet someone thoroughly when that much money is involved? After the voicing of concerns, they immediately voted to go ahead without even taking a step back and re-evaluating the proposal in light of the new information. This is government not representing their constituents well. If not for the Sun Herald getting the goods, no one would even know about this.
